Foreign direct investment, net inflows as share of GDP in Slovenia
Slovenia: Foreign direct investment, net inflows as share of GDP was 2.3% in 2025. ◆ Volatile
Foreign direct investment, net inflows as share of GDP in Slovenia, 1992–2025
Source: IMF International Financial Statistics and Balance of Payments; World Bank International Debt Statistics and GDP estimates; and OECD GDP estimates (2026) – processed by Our World in Data. Measured in % of GDP.
Analysis
The most recent figure for foreign direct investment, net inflows as share of gdp in Slovenia is 2.3%, measured in 2025.
The figure is down 11.6% on the previous year and down 44.2% over ten years.
Over the whole period, foreign direct investment, net inflows as share of gdp in Slovenia peaked at 8.0% in 2002 and was at its lowest, -0.7%, in 2009.
Slovenia ranks 90th of 198 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
